International Calendar 2014 - China Recipes - Zongzi, Hung Yun Tsa, Babaofan
China recipes from the International Calendar 2014 - Zongzi/Rice dumplings in bamboo leaves; Hung Yun Tsa/Chinese Almond Tea; Babaofan/Eight Treasure Rice Pudding
Ingredients
- 40 large dried bamboo leaves (2 for each zongzi)
- 20 long strings (for binding leaves)
- 1 kg (2.2 Ib) long grain sticky rice
- 2 kg (4.4 Ib) pork belly, sliced into 3 cm (1") cubes
- 10 salted duck's egg yolks
- 40 small dried shiitake (black) mushrooms
- 20 dried, shelled chestnuts
- 10 spring onions, cut up into 1 cm (1/2") lengths
- 500 g (18 oz) dried radish
- 100 g (3.5 oz) very small dried shrimp
- 200 g (7 oz) raw, shelled peanuts (with skins)
- 1/2 cup soy sauce
- 1/4 cup rice wine
- Vegetable oil
- 5 cloves of garlic, roughly crushed
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 1-1/2 teaspoons sugar
- 2 star anise
- 1 teaspoon five spice powder
